RCW 41.56.047

Unfair labor practices for bargaining representative enumerated.

It shall be an unfair labor practice for a bargaining representative:

(1) To interfere with, restrain, or coerce public employees in the exercise of their rights guaranteed by this chapter;

(2) To induce the public employer to commit an unfair labor practice;

(3) To discriminate against a public employee who has filed an unfair labor practice charge;

(4) To refuse to engage in collective bargaining.
